The Sedona Military Service Park is located within the boundaries of Jack Jamesen Memorial Park.
The park honors citizens of Sedona who have honorably served in the U.S. military. All five branches of the military are represented. Names of veterans are engraved onto the granite walls once a year and flags are replaced twice a year around Memorial Day and Veterans' Day with the help of Sedona Area Veteran & Community Outreach volunteers.
Military Service Park Inscription Applications are accepted year-round, with inscriptions installed once a year prior to Memorial Day. To be included in the current year, applications must be received by no later than May 1. If submitted after May 1, inscription will be installed the following year.

Sedona Area Veteran & Community Outreach (SAVCO) hosts an annual Memorial Day event at this location. This is a great opportunity to view the completed inscriptions. As Memorial Day approaches, look for details about this event on SAVCO's website (https://www.savco.org/events).
